On April 22, 2020, a delegation from the Quanzhou Equipment Association visited Ninon Technology to investigate work resumption and interview General Manager Wang.
Strategc Resumption Pandemic
Before the Spring Festival, Ninon secured many orders for sand-making equipment and prepared detailed production schedules. After the festival, as a "National High-Tech Enterprise," Ninon received priority approval to resume work, implementing both epidemic prevention and production measures simultaneously.
By March, six sets of equipment were completed and shipped to Hunan, Jiangxi, Shandong, and Guangxi. By mid-April, all units were installed and entering commissioning.
Project Highlights
(1) Jiangxi Aggregate Shaping and Sand-Making Project, whose finished sand is applied to the Zhejiang Lishui Wenjing Expressway Project contracted by Jiangxi Communications Construction Group.
(2) Guangxi Dry-process Sand-making Project (with fine sand classification at the rear end), whose finished sand is used in concrete, mortar and concrete blocks.
(3) Shandong Jining DS100 Aggregate Shaping and Sand-Making Equipment, whose finished sand is used in the Gezhouba Expressway Construction Project.
Three sets of aggregate shaping and sand-making equipment in Changde, Huaihua and Loudi of Hunan Province, whose finished sand is used in concrete, mortar and expressway projects.
